【0001】
【発明の属する技術分野】
本発明は、特には鼻炎、花粉症、旅行等のある程度の使用量が必要とされる際に、使用に供されるパック包装の携帯用ティッシュに関する。
【0002】
【従来の技術】
現在、ティッシュペーパーは使用者の便宜に供するように、種々の形態で市場に提供されている。最も多いのは、ボックス型とポケット型である。前者のボックス型は、上面に取出口を有する紙箱内に、通常は200組(400枚)のテッシュペーパーを折り重ねた状態で収容したもので、後者のポケット型は概ね縦70〜80mm、横110〜120mmのサイズのポリエチレン包装袋内に10〜15組程度のティッシュペーパーを折り重ねた状態(以下、ティッシュペーパー束という。)で収容したものである。
【0003】
近年、これらボックス型とポケット型に加え、中間サイズのパック包装された携帯用ティッシュ(以下、ハンディ型という。)が市場に提供されるようになってきた。このハンディ型携帯ティッシュは、主には鼻炎、花粉症、旅行等のある程度の使用量が必要とされる際、使用に供されるもので、図に示されるように、幅方向中心位置に長手方向に沿って1本のミシン目50aが形成されたポリエチレン又はポリプロピレン等のフィルム包装袋50内に約50組程度のティッシュペーパー束51Aを収容し、短辺側の2側縁52,52をそれぞれシール封鎖したもので、平面サイズはほぼ前記ボックス型と同程度のサイズを有する。使用に際しては、前記ミシン目50aを開封し(以降、取出口50aともいう。)、最上部のティッシュペーパー2を取り出すと、次のティッシュペーパー2が取り出し易いように取出口50aよりその一部が突出する、所謂ポップアップ方式が採用されている。
【0004】
【発明が解決しようとする課題】
しかしながら、前記携帯用ティッシュでは、取出口50aから埃や塵等が入り込み衛生的でないなどの問題があるとともに、ポップアップ方式で取り出しが可能とされるものは、ティッシュペーパーの一部がはみ出したままとなるため、見栄えが悪い、はみ出した部分が他と擦れてぼろぼろに成りやすいなどの欠点があった。
【0005】
更に、ミシン目を開封するに当たり、摘み部分が存在せず引裂方向へ力を加えづらいため、ミシン目によっては開封に手間取ることがあった。
【0006】
そこで本発明の主たる課題は、ミシン目による取出口から埃や塵等が入らないようにして衛生的な状態を保つようにするとともに、好ましくはミシン目の開封を容易に行えるようにした携帯用ティッシュを提供することにある。
【0007】
【課題を解決するための手段】
前記課題を解決するために請求項1に係る本発明として、2枚一組のティッシュペーパーが上下のティッシュペーパーと折り重ねられた状態で重畳されるとともに、このティッシュペーパー束が表面側に長手方向に沿ってミシン目が形成されたフィルム包装袋内に収容された携帯用ティッシュにおいて、
前記フィルム包装袋は、厚みが50〜100μmとされるとともに、短手方向に連続する略筒状に形成され、且つ前記フィルム包装袋は、ミシン目が形成された表面側シート部分において長手方向に連続する断面Z状の折り部を有するとともに、該折り部の幅は、前記フィルム包装袋の短辺寸法の10〜40%とされ、前記折り部の自由片によって前記ミシン目が覆い隠された状態で、前記折り部の両側端部を開口側短辺に重ねて一体的にシール封鎖したことを特徴とする携帯用ティッシュが提供される。
【0008】
上記請求項1記載の本発明では、フィルム包装袋の表面に形成された断面Z状の折り部によってミシン目部分が覆い隠されるため、埃や塵等が入ることがなく、いつまでも衛生的な状態を保持できるようになる。また、ミシン目の開封に当たり、前記断面Z状の折り部が摘み部となるため、ミシン目に引裂方向へ力を加え易くなり容易に開封できるようになる。
【0009】
【発明の実施の形態】
以下、本発明の実施の形態について図面を参照しながら詳述する。
(第1形態例)
図1は携帯用ティッシュ1の斜視図、図2は図1のII−II線矢視図、図3は平面図である。
【0010】
図1に示されるように、携帯用ティッシュ1は、2枚一組のティッシュペーパー2が上下に積み重ねられるティッシュペーパー2、2と折り重ねられた状態で重畳されたティッシュペーパー束2Aが、プラスチック製のフィルム包装袋3内に収容されたものである。なお、同図では包装形態は、開口側短辺4,4の2辺をシール封鎖する2辺シール包装(以下、ピロー包装ともいう。)が採用されている。前記重畳されたティッシュペーパー束2Aは、10〜50mm程度の厚みとされ、フィルム包装袋3は、収容されるティッシュペーパー束2Aがヨレや型崩れを起こし難いように、好ましくは厚みが50〜100μmとされ、従来のフィルム包装袋からすればかなり厚手のものが使用されている。素材はポリエチレン又はポリプロピレンなどを好適に使用することができる。
【0011】
前記フィルム包装袋3の表面にはミシン目3aが形成されており、使用時には前記ミシン目3aを開封し(以降、取出口3aともいう。)、最上部のティッシュペーパー2を取り出すと、次のティッシュペーパー2が取り出し易いように取出口3aよりその一部が突出する、所謂ポップアップ方式が採用されている。
【0012】
前記ティッシュペーパー2の重畳構造としては、ボックスタイプなどで採用されている一般的な2つ折りの他、3つ折り(Z折り又は変形Z折り)などがある。前記2つ折り重畳構造は、図に示されるように、各ティッシュペーパー2が略中央線を折り目として約半分に折り畳まれ、ティッシュペーパー2を1枚づつ交互に対向させ、上側に重ね合わされるティッシュペーパーの下側部分2aと下側に重ね合わされるティッシュペーパーの上側部分2bとを順次重ね合わせて成る重畳構造である。前記3つ折りは、主にウェットティッシュなどに採用されている重畳構造で、例えば図に示されるように、各ティッシュペーパー2がほぼ中央部を折り目として折り畳まれるとともに、これら両折り畳み片の一方側片において、そのほぼ中央部を折り目としてさらに先端側が反対側に折り返されることにより断面不等辺Z状に折り畳まれ、前記不等辺Z形状を構成する各面のうち、辺長の最も長い部分を上部分2b、この上部分に隣接する中間を中部分2c、残りを下部分2dとして、下側に重ね合わされるティッシュペーパー2の前記上部分2bのほぼ先端側半分が、上側に重ね合わされるティッシュペーパー2の前記上部分2bと中部分2cとによって挟まれながら、順次ティッシュペーパー2が積み重ねられている重畳構造や、図に示されるように、中央線を折り目として約半分に折り畳まれた第1ティッシュペーパー2と、外側部分がそれぞれ反対面側に折り返され断面Z状とされる第2ティッシュペーパー2’とが積層方向に交互に配列されるとともに、前記第1ティッシュペーパー2の上側部分2bのほぼ先端側半分が前記第2ティッシュペーパー2’の断面Z形状を構成する下側の折返し部分2gと中間部分2fとの間に挟まれ、かつ前記第1ティッシュペーパー2の下側部分2aのほぼ先端側半分が前記第2ティッシュペーパー2’の断面Z形状を構成する上側折返し部分2eと中間部分2fとに挟まれながら順次積み重ねられている重畳構造などを挙げることができる。
【0013】
本携帯用ティッシュ1では、図2にも示されるように、フィルム包装袋3の表面側シート部分においてフィルム包装袋3の長手方向に連続する断面Z状の折り部5が形成され、この折り部5の自由片7により前記ミシン目3aが覆い隠されるようになっている。この折り部5は、例えば製造ラインの包装過程で、フィルム包装袋3の表面側に前記折り部5を形成するように折り畳み、かつ内部にティッシュペーパー束2Aを収容した状態で開口側短辺4,4をシール封鎖することにより折り状態を安定させることができる。なお、図示例では折り部5の両側端部を開口側短辺4,4に重ねて一体的にシール封鎖したが、折り部5の両側端部を開口側短辺4,4とは別にシール封鎖し、折り部5の両側端部において自由片7が起立できるようにしてもよい。
【0014】
以上の携帯用ティッシュ1では、前記ミシン目3aを開封した後、ミシン目開封部から埃や塵が入り込まず、常に衛生的な状態を保つことができるとともに、ポップアップされたティッシュペーパーの一部が外部にはみ出さないように折り部5の内面側に隠蔽することができる。また、ミシン目3aの開封に当たり、前記折り部5を摘んで、ミシン目3aに引裂方向へ力を加えるようにすれば、簡単に開封できるようになる。
【0015】
図3に示すように、前記折り部5の幅Sは、前記フィルム包装袋の短辺寸法Lの10〜40%、好ましくは12〜20%とするのが望ましい。折り部幅Sが短辺寸法Lの10%未満の場合には、重ね代が少なく塵や埃が侵入する可能性があるとともに、ポップアップされたティッシュペーパー2の一部が外部にはみ出すようになる。折り部幅Sが短辺寸法Lの40%を超える場合には、ミシン目3aの開封部からティッシュペーパー2が取り出しづらくなる。前記ミシン目3aは図示例では折り部5のほぼ中央に形成するようにしたが、奥側または手前側に偏倚していてもよい。
【0016】
ところで、本携帯用ティッシュ1は、鼻炎、花粉症等のある程度の使用量が必要とされる際に、使用に供されるものであるため、ティッシュペーパー2は、グリセリンや多価アルコール等の保湿成分を含浸させたローション入りティッシュペーパー2とするのが望ましい。前記保湿成分はシート重量に対して5〜30%含浸させるようにするのが望ましい。また、ティッシュペーパー2の米坪は通常通り、10〜25g/m2のものが好適に用いられる。
【0017】
【発明の効果】
以上詳説のとおり本発明によれば、ミシン目による取出口から埃や塵等が入るのを阻止して、常に衛生的な状態を保つことができるようになるとともに、折り部を摘み部とすることによりミシン目の開封が容易に行えるようになる。

[0001]
BACKGROUND OF THE INVENTION
In particular, the present invention relates to a pack-packed portable tissue to be used when a certain amount of use is required, such as rhinitis, hay fever and travel.
[0002]
[Prior art]
Currently, tissue paper is offered to the market in various forms for the convenience of the user. The most common are the box type and the pocket type. The former box type is usually a box with 200 sets (400 sheets) of tissue paper folded inside a paper box with an outlet on the upper surface. The latter pocket type is generally 70 to 80 mm long and horizontal. About 10 to 15 sets of tissue paper are stored in a polyethylene packaging bag having a size of 110 to 120 mm (hereinafter referred to as a tissue paper bundle).
[0003]
In recent years, in addition to the box type and the pocket type, a portable tissue (hereinafter referred to as a handy type) packed in an intermediate size has been provided on the market. The handheld mobile tissue is primarily rhinitis, hay fever, when some amount of travel or the like is required, intended to be put into use, as shown in FIG. 7, the width-wise center position About 50 sets of tissue paper bundles 51A are accommodated in a film packaging bag 50, such as polyethylene or polypropylene, in which one perforation 50a is formed along the longitudinal direction, and two side edges 52, 52 on the short side are provided. Each of them is sealed and has a plane size approximately the same as that of the box type. In use, when the perforation 50a is opened (hereinafter also referred to as an outlet 50a) and the uppermost tissue paper 2 is taken out, a part of it is taken out from the outlet 50a so that the next tissue paper 2 can be easily taken out. A so-called pop-up method that protrudes is employed.
[0004]
[Problems to be solved by the invention]
However, in the portable tissue, there is a problem that dust or dust enters from the take-out port 50a and it is not hygienic, and those that can be taken out by the pop-up method have a part of the tissue paper protruding. For this reason, there are disadvantages such as poor appearance, and the protruding part is easily rubbed with other parts.
[0005]
Further, when opening the perforation, it is difficult to apply a force in the tearing direction because there is no picked portion, and therefore it may take time to open the perforation.
[0006]
Therefore, the main object of the present invention is to keep the hygienic state by preventing dust and dust from entering through the perforation outlet, and preferably for easy opening of the perforation. It is to provide a tissue.
[0007]
[Means for Solving the Problems]
In order to solve the above-mentioned problem, as the present invention according to claim 1, a set of two tissue papers are overlapped in a state of being folded with upper and lower tissue papers, and the tissue paper bundle is longitudinally disposed on the surface side. In a portable tissue housed in a film packaging bag in which perforations are formed,
The film packaging bag has a thickness of 50 to 100 μm and is formed in a substantially cylindrical shape continuous in the lateral direction, and the film packaging bag is formed in the longitudinal direction in the surface side sheet portion where the perforation is formed. and has a cross section Z-shaped folded portion which successive, the width of the folded portion is 10 to 40% of the short side dimension of the film packaging bag, the perforation is covered by the free piece of the folding part In the state, a portable tissue is provided in which both end portions of the folded portion are overlapped on the short side of the opening side and integrally sealed .
[0008]
In the present invention of the claim 1 Symbol placement, since the perforation portion is obscured by cross Z-shaped folded portion which is formed on the surface of the film packaging bag, without dust or the like from entering, even hygienic forever The state can be maintained. Further, when opening the perforation, the folded portion having the Z-shaped cross section becomes a knob, so that a force can be easily applied to the perforation in the tearing direction, and the opening can be easily performed.
[0009]
DETAILED DESCRIPTION OF THE INVENTION
Hereinafter, embodiments of the present invention will be described in detail with reference to the drawings.
(First embodiment)
1 is a perspective view of the portable tissue 1, FIG. 2 is a view taken along the line II-II in FIG. 1, and FIG. 3 is a plan view.
[0010]
As shown in FIG. 1, a portable tissue 1 includes a tissue paper bundle 2 </ b> A in which a pair of tissue papers 2 are stacked one above the other in a folded state. In the film packaging bag 3. In the figure, a two-side seal wrapping (hereinafter also referred to as pillow wrapping) that seals and seals the two sides of the opening side short sides 4 and 4 is adopted. The superposed tissue paper bundle 2A has a thickness of about 10 to 50 mm, and the film packaging bag 3 preferably has a thickness of 50 to 100 μm so that the tissue paper bundle 2A accommodated is less likely to be twisted or deformed. As compared with the conventional film packaging bag, a considerably thicker one is used. As the material, polyethylene or polypropylene can be suitably used.
[0011]
A perforation 3a is formed on the surface of the film packaging bag 3, and when used, the perforation 3a is opened (hereinafter also referred to as an outlet 3a), and the uppermost tissue paper 2 is taken out. A so-called pop-up method is adopted in which a part of the tissue paper 2 protrudes from the outlet 3a so that the tissue paper 2 can be easily taken out.
[0012]
Examples of the overlapping structure of the tissue paper 2 include a general two-fold used in a box type and the like, and a three-fold (Z-fold or modified Z-fold). As shown in FIG. 4 , the two-fold overlapping structure is a tissue in which each tissue paper 2 is folded in about half with a substantially center line as a fold, the tissue papers 2 are alternately opposed to each other, and are superimposed on the upper side. This is a superposition structure in which the lower part 2a of the paper and the upper part 2b of the tissue paper superimposed on the lower side are sequentially superposed. The three-fold is a superimposed structure mainly used for wet tissues and the like. For example, as shown in FIG. 5 , each tissue paper 2 is folded with a substantially central part as a fold, and one side of both folded pieces. In the piece, the front end side is folded back to the opposite side with the substantially central part as a crease, and the cross section is folded into an unequal side Z shape. Tissue paper in which almost the front half of the upper portion 2b of the tissue paper 2 to be stacked on the lower side is overlapped with the portion 2b, the middle adjacent to the upper portion as the middle portion 2c and the rest as the lower portion 2d while being sandwiched between the upper portion 2b and the middle portion 2c of 2, and overlapping structure sequentially the tissue paper 2 are stacked, FIG. 6 As shown in the figure, the first tissue paper 2 folded in about half with the center line as the fold, and the second tissue paper 2 ′ whose outer portions are folded back to the opposite surface side to have a Z-shaped cross section in the laminating direction. The upper half 2b of the first tissue paper 2 is arranged between the lower folded portion 2g and the intermediate portion 2f that constitute the Z-shaped cross section of the second tissue paper 2 ′. The lower half 2a of the first tissue paper 2 is sandwiched between the upper folded portion 2e and the intermediate portion 2f that form the cross-sectional Z shape of the second tissue paper 2 ′. A stacked structure that is stacked can be cited.
[0013]
In the portable tissue 1, as shown in FIG. 2, a folded portion 5 having a Z-shaped cross section that is continuous in the longitudinal direction of the film packaging bag 3 is formed in the surface side sheet portion of the film packaging bag 3. The perforation 3a is covered with a free piece 7 of 5. The folding part 5 is folded in such a way as to form the folding part 5 on the front side of the film packaging bag 3 in the packaging process of the production line, for example, and the opening side short side 4 in a state in which the tissue paper bundle 2A is accommodated inside. , 4 can be sealed to stabilize the folded state. In the illustrated example, both end portions of the folding portion 5 are overlapped with the opening-side short sides 4 and 4 and integrally sealed and sealed, but both end portions of the folding portion 5 are sealed separately from the opening-side short sides 4 and 4. It may be sealed so that the free piece 7 can stand up at both end portions of the folded portion 5.
[0014]
In the portable tissue 1 described above, after opening the perforation 3a, dust or dust does not enter from the perforation opening, and it is possible to always maintain a hygienic state, and a part of the tissue paper popped up is It can be concealed on the inner surface side of the folding part 5 so as not to protrude outside. Further, when the perforation 3a is opened, if the folding portion 5 is picked and a force is applied to the perforation 3a in the tearing direction, the perforation 3a can be easily opened.
[0015]
As shown in FIG. 3, the width S of the folded portion 5 is 10 to 40%, preferably 12 to 20% of the short side dimension L of the film packaging bag. When the folded portion width S is less than 10% of the short side dimension L, there is little overlap allowance and dust or dust may enter, and a part of the popped up tissue paper 2 protrudes to the outside. . When the folding part width S exceeds 40% of the short side dimension L, it is difficult to take out the tissue paper 2 from the opening part of the perforation 3a. In the illustrated example, the perforation 3a is formed at substantially the center of the folding portion 5, but may be biased toward the back side or the near side.
[0016]
By the way, since this portable tissue 1 is used when a certain amount of use such as rhinitis and hay fever is required, the tissue paper 2 is moisturized such as glycerin or polyhydric alcohol. It is desirable to make the tissue paper 2 containing the lotion impregnated with the components. The moisturizing component is desirably impregnated in an amount of 5 to 30% based on the sheet weight. Moreover, the tissue basis weight of the tissue paper 2 is preferably 10 to 25 g / m 2 as usual.
[0017]
【The invention's effect】
According to the present invention as detailed above, and prevent the dust and dust from entering from the takeout by perforations, always with it is possible to maintain a sanitary condition, a knob portion in fold portion By doing so, the perforation can be easily opened.
